Teething rash is a common irritation that can develop when drool collects on a baby’s skin during the teething stage. It often shows up as red, bumpy, or chapped areas around the mouth, chin, or neck.

Home remedies, such as cleansing the skin, applying ice, and using benzoyl peroxide, can help shrink a cystic pimple. However, in some cases, cystic acne may require dermatological help.
